Transaction 51aba8f8e5d5579ee51f5b3c9a82851c669f70ab07be07804190e2488510782e

2 Input
2 Outputs
  • 51aba8f8e5d5579ee51f5b3c9a82851c669f70ab07be07804190e2488510782e:0
  • value  1259000
    address  17FPJgNHMhhBMBP5Nj8xJguqaCWKrkgHhh
  • 51aba8f8e5d5579ee51f5b3c9a82851c669f70ab07be07804190e2488510782e:1
  • value  2418145
    address  1JKJhHZ5d9E7oiVVcpLoHvJUSaqTKAb8ii